Code P18B7 2018 Chevrolet Silverado Description
What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P18B7 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- Faulty Transmission Internal Mode Switch
- Transmission Internal Mode Switch harness is open or shorted
- Transmission Internal Mode Switch circuit poor electrical connection
- Faulty Transmission Control Module (TCM)
How to Fix the DTC P18B7 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.
What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?
Labor: 1.0
To diagnose the P18B7 2018 Chevrolet Silverado code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about P18B7 2018 Chevrolet Silverado Code
1. What are common symptoms of OBDII code P18B7 in a 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- Common symptoms include issues with shifting gears, the transmission not engaging properly, and the vehicle going into limp mode.
2. What does the OBDII code P18B7 'Internal Mode Switch C Circuit Shorted' mean for a 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- This code indicates a short circuit in the internal mode switch 'C' circuit of the transmission range sensor.
3. What are possible causes of OBDII code P18B7 in a 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- Causes may include a faulty internal mode switch, damaged wiring or connectors in the circuit, or issues with the transmission control module.
4. How can I diagnose the OBDII code P18B7 in my 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- Diagnosis typically involves using a scan tool to read the code, inspecting the internal mode switch and related components, and testing the circuit for shorts.
5. Can I still drive my 2018 Chevrolet Silverado with OBDII code P18B7?
- It is not recommended to drive the vehicle with this code as it can lead to transmission issues and potential safety hazards.
6. What are the repair options for OBDII code P18B7 in a 2018 Chevrolet Silverado?
- Repair options may include replacing the internal mode switch, repairing damaged wiring or connectors, or reprogramming the transmission control module.
